TDLR enforcement report highlights unlicensed salons and raises penalties in Little Ladies Day Spa case
Summary
TDLR enforcement staff summarized case work and a new case‑prioritization system. The Little Ladies Day Spa case found license requirements cannot be waived by an age‑based disclaimer; the administrative law judge's proposal was adopted and the commission increased the fine to $6,000. The enforcement plans and criminal history guidelines were published and are in use.
Morgan, a prosecutor in TDLR's enforcement division, presented the enforcement report and highlighted several items the advisory board discussed.
